The Nevada Triangle
The Nevada Triangle is an area of 25,000 sq miles, encompassing Nevada's desert and mountains region. It sits next to the infamous Area 51 military zone.
The South Atlantic Anomaly
The Van Allen radiation belt is an area of energetic charged particles held in a planet's magnetic field, and it is closest to the Earth near Brazil, in the Atlantic Ocean.
America’s National Parks
According to Culture Trip, since the National Park Service began in 1916, more than 1,000 people have gone missing in the parks, leaving no trace behind.
